How tf do I beat Cazador? by OfficialAli1776 in BG3

[–]fasttrack43 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Make sure you’re freeing Astarion and casting daylight as your first priorities. A lot of boss fights I try to deal with their posse first and Cazador has a big one so do what you can. You can also steal Cazador ritual “feats” by standing in the glowing ritual circles. The most important one to steal is kinda the top right of the arena, should be clockwise one position from Astarion if I remember right. But that ritual circle gives Cazador, or the person standing in the circle, +3 to AC. My advice, misty step a caster there. The circles only work for you when you’re standing in them so having a caster that’s stationary but harder to hit makes the most sense.
